Nov 03, 2020
Nose ribs
- (12 hours)
Category: Wing build
nose ribs lined up with string and indexed to follow spar profile
16044256312131327245020.jpg
16044256456041828553004.jpg
16044256619931539273327.jpg
1604425695726-553661922.jpg
1604425731906342596568.jpg
keep ribs square with sting
160442721026236467694.jpg
1604427275158170927894.jpg
1604427285589-1039720331.jpg
1604427329372180458049.jpg
1604427349139-1308064678.jpg
16044273690811771825216.jpg
1604429495660-118645497.jpg
nose rib 8 was cut in such away to leave as much of the flange top and bottom un touched
nose rib 8 is the only rib that takes more time to measure and cut notches

Oct 11, 2020
Layout table reference lines
- (15 hours)
Category: Wing build
Two rectangles 172 3/4 x 32 and 174 x 36 are laid out on large table. The rectangles have right angles and the correct web center distances.
Two blue angle plates are locked into position. The blue angle plates have one edge along the 32 inch web line. The other face of the blue angle plates are set back to account for attach plates.
In the case of the rear spar it is set back the 3/16 inch distance which accounts for the rear attach plate thickness . An additional distance which represents the thickness of the grey square which will eventually be clamped to the face of the attach plate.
The rear spar attach hole is to be centered on the grey square. The face of the rear attach plate sets one distance. The center of the rear attach plate sets the other distance.
The main distance is similar. One face of the blue angle plate is along the 32 inch line. The other face is set back the 1/4 inch distance to account for the thickness of the main spar attach plates.
two large rectangles laid out 172 3/4x32 and 174x36
layout two rectangles 172 3/4x32 and 174x36
Rear attach plate hole is centered on 172 3/4x32 grid
Main spar is locked in place offset by attach plate distance. Lathe bit sets main spar attach hole.
Main web is supported with wood set back cap strip distance using lathe bit
Main spar is locked in place in two directions
Main spar locked in place with angle set back attach plate distance
the blue angle is locked in place off of spar web line. The square should bisect attach holes.
Thickness of square + 3/16 for attach plate.
The blue angle is locked in place 3/16+square thickness off rear spar web line.
The square is locked to the angle. The sqaure is set back the thickness of the square plus 3/16 .
Rear spar long distance set by centering on attach holes
Main spar attach hole center is used to set main spar long distance
Rear spar has to be spaced up 1.34 inches.
Rear spar is set in long distance by centering on attach hole
The drill rod demonstrates that the attach holes are not concentric. Off by 1/2 inches
Sharpened drill rod demonstrates 1/2 offset. Drill rod is parallel to table.
